上一页 1 ··· 17 18 19 20 21 22 23 24 25 ··· 34 下一页
摘要: 接口方法默认为public,抽象类方法默认为protected 阅读全文
posted @ 2017-06-16 15:36 alittlecomputer 阅读(149) 评论(0) 推荐(0)
摘要: final修饰的类为终态类,不能被继承,而 抽象类是必须被继承的才有其意义的,因此,final是不能用来修饰抽象类的。 final修饰的方法为终态方法,不能被重写。而继承抽象类,必须重写其方法。 抽象方法是仅声明,并不做实现的方法。 阅读全文
posted @ 2017-06-16 15:25 alittlecomputer 阅读(178) 评论(0) 推荐(0)
摘要: 1. 关于HashMap的一些说法: a) HashMap实际上是一个“链表散列”的数据结构,即数组和链表的结合体。HashMap的底层结构是一个数组,数组中的每一项是一条链表。 b) HashMap的实例有俩个参数影响其性能: “初始容量” 和 装填因子。 c) HashMap实现不同步,线程不安 阅读全文
posted @ 2017-06-16 11:52 alittlecomputer 阅读(266) 评论(0) 推荐(0)
摘要: 中间件是一种独立的系统软件或服务程序,分布式应用软件借助这种软件在不同的技术之间共享资源。中间件位于客户机/ 服务器的操作系统之上,管理计算机资源和网络通讯。是连接两个独立应用程序或独立系统的软件。相连接的系统,即使它们具有不同的接口,但通过中间件相互之间仍能交换信息。执行中间件的一个关键途径是信息 阅读全文
posted @ 2017-06-16 11:38 alittlecomputer 阅读(279) 评论(0) 推荐(0)
摘要: exception是JSP九大内置对象之一,其实例代表其他页面的异常和错误。只有当页面是错误处理页面时,即isErroePage为 true时,该对象才可以使用。对于C项,errorPage的实质就是JSP的异常处理机制,发生异常时才会跳转到 errorPage指定的页面,没必要给errorPage 阅读全文
posted @ 2017-06-16 11:36 alittlecomputer 阅读(203) 评论(0) 推荐(0)
摘要: 用new创建的对象在堆区 函数中的临时变量在栈去 java中的字符串在字符串常量区 阅读全文
posted @ 2017-06-16 11:32 alittlecomputer 阅读(123) 评论(0) 推荐(0)
摘要: 精确匹配 输出:true 匹配空格: 输出:true 匹配数字 返回:false(\\d表示0-9的数字,[5-9]表示5-9的一位数字) 匹配小数 返回:true(这里的^表示以这个开头,这里表示以多个数字开头,后面的问好表示问号前的括号内容可选,也就是这里可是整数也可以是小数) 匹配中文 返回为 阅读全文
posted @ 2017-06-15 16:20 alittlecomputer 阅读(211) 评论(0) 推荐(0)
摘要: 装饰者模式 转自:http://www.cnblogs.com/chenxing818/p/4705919.html 1、意图: 动态地给一个对象添加一些额外的职责。就增加功能来说, Decorator模式相比生成子类更为灵活。该模式以对客 户端透明的方式扩展对象的功能。 2、适用环境 (1)在不影 阅读全文
posted @ 2017-06-13 11:04 alittlecomputer 阅读(205) 评论(0) 推荐(0)
摘要: public Method[] getDeclaredMethods()返回类或接口声明的所有方法,包括public, protected, default (package) 访问和private方法的Method对象,但不包括继承的方法。当然也包括它所实现接口的方法。 public Method 阅读全文
posted @ 2017-06-12 12:29 alittlecomputer 阅读(121) 评论(0) 推荐(0)
摘要: -Xmx10240m:代表最大堆 -Xms10240m:代表最小堆 -Xmn5120m:代表新生代 -XXSurvivorRatio=3:代表Eden:Survivor = 3 根据Generation-Collection算法(目前大部分JVM采用的算法),一般根据对象的生存周期将堆内存分为若干不 阅读全文
posted @ 2017-06-12 12:27 alittlecomputer 阅读(126) 评论(0) 推荐(0)
摘要: 包含抽象方法的类称为抽象类,但并不意味着抽象类中只能有抽象方法,它和普通类一样,同样可以拥有成员变量和普通的成员方法。注意,抽象类和普通类的主要有三点区别: 1)抽象方法必须为public或者protected(因为如果为private,则不能被子类继承,子类便无法实现该方法),缺省情况下默认为pu 阅读全文
posted @ 2017-06-12 12:14 alittlecomputer 阅读(2508) 评论(0) 推荐(0)
摘要: 用法:condition 1 | condition 2、condition 1 || condition 2 "|"是按位或:先判断条件1,不管条件1是否可以决定结果(这里决定结果为true),都会执行条件2 "||"是逻辑或:先判断条件1,如果条件1可以决定结果(这里决定结果为true),那么就 阅读全文
posted @ 2017-06-12 12:11 alittlecomputer 阅读(215) 评论(0) 推荐(0)
摘要: 异常处理:exception-mapping元素 exception-mapping元素:配置当前的action的声明式异常处理 exception-mapping元素有两个属性: --exception:指定需要铺货的异常类型 --result:指定一个响应结果,该结果将在捕获到指定异常时被执行, 阅读全文
posted @ 2017-06-10 16:36 alittlecomputer 阅读(237) 评论(0) 推荐(0)
摘要: request变成了struts重写的StrutsRequestWrapper 关于值栈: helloWorld时,${productName}读取productName值,实际上该属性并不在request等域中,而是从值栈中获取的。 ValueStack: 可以从ActionContext中获取值 阅读全文
posted @ 2017-06-09 22:37 alittlecomputer 阅读(223) 评论(0) 推荐(0)
摘要: 动态方法调用:通过url动态调用Action中的方法。 action声明: URI: --/struts-app2/Product.action:struts调用Product类的execute --/struts-app2/Product!save.action:struts调用Product类的 阅读全文
posted @ 2017-06-09 22:15 alittlecomputer 阅读(116) 评论(0) 推荐(0)
上一页 1 ··· 17 18 19 20 21 22 23 24 25 ··· 34 下一页